The Position: 

Rockford University invites nominations and applications for the full-time position of Director of Marketing and Communications. We seek a leader who shares our values of a diverse and equitable workplace based on collaborative teamwork, personal initiative, and a commitment to consistency and excellence.

The Director of Marketing and Communications is responsible for leading the University’s external communications, including media relations, reputation management, marketing, social media, crisis communications, and supporting enrollment/admissions efforts. Under the direction of the Vice President for Advancement, the Director is responsible for planning, overseeing, and assessing the University’s efforts in the areas of marketing, communications, public information, and media relations. The Director is responsible for leading the development and implementation of public relations and communication strategies for
Rockford University.

The principal accountabilities of the position are developing public relations plans, messaging, and strategies and leading the day-to-day public relations functions for the University. Additionally, the Director’s top priority will be the development and implementation of integrated plans that impact University enrollment/admissions as well as continuing to enhance its reputation among key audiences including current/prospective students, alum, and donors. Further, the Director of Marketing and Communications will be responsible for ensuring that the content created and distributed by the Department is effective, on message, and top quality. The Director will also work closely with the President and other senior leaders across the University on media relations and thought leadership initiatives.

The Director of Marketing and Communications will oversee a team of marketing and communications professionals. The Director will provide visionary leadership and direction over the University’s branding, marketing, and strategic communications. The Director will be a producer of content and will instill a culture of collaboration amongst the campus community. Ongoing content generation is of utmost importance for the Director to produce as well as the team they supervise.

The Role of Director of Marketing & Communications 
Other duties and responsibilities include but are not limited to:  
  • Implement a fresh and innovative marketing and public information strategy aimed at building the University’s image and brand identity to support recruitment, retention, and success of students and growth of the University’s community/business/fundraising partnerships.
  • Building, executing, and evaluating comprehensive communication plans; drafting releases, pitching stories to media, and increasing brand awareness; coordinates and generates content for electronic and print materials; creating, curating, and editing communications for the campus community.
  • Rebranding and relaunching the University website, as well as creating and overseeing social media content.
  • Take an engaged approach to coaching, mentoring, and guiding the communications and marketing team to increase the capabilities and effectiveness of this group, including setting clear performance management objectives, and evaluation of the Department’s structure.
  • Act as a University representative with the media.
  • Write speeches as requested for the President and other University leadership; and ensure quality and consistency of messaging across all media, marketing platforms, video, print, web, events, and campus marketing.

The Candidate: 

Professional Qualifications  

The Director of Marketing & Communications must possess the following qualifications:  

Minimum Qualifications: 
  • Bachelor’s degree in Communications, Public Relations, Graphic Design, or Marketing with at least five (5) years of work-related experience desired in marketing, public relations, project management, administration, or other applicable fields.
  • Advanced knowledge of marketing strategy, excellent written and verbal communication abilities, design and production expertise, and successful oversight of marketing and media activities.
  • Experience directing media relations, crisis communications, and/or serving as a Public Information Officer for a project, agency, company, and/or institution.
  • Strong writing, editing, project management, content generation, and supervisory skills needed.
  • Experience evaluating marketing campaigns for results and communicating about them to leadership.
  • Working knowledge of WordPress standards and functionality.
  • Demonstrated experience utilizing data to derive insight in developing marketing and communication strategy and evaluating performance.
  • Demonstrated ability to build rapport, collaborate, and partner with senior University leaders and other managers.
Preferred Qualifications – Knowledge, Skills & Abilities: 
  • Ability to provide vision and inspiration necessary to unite a team and accomplish significant goals.
  • Ability to delegate and empower a team to accomplish significant goals.
  • Collaborative work style that includes the ability to work well with senior leaders across an organization.
  • Understanding of media placement at the national and local levels, including:
    • Building relationships with reporters and news agencies.
    • Understanding news cycles and deadlines.
  • Excellent writing and editing proficiency, including:
    • Ability to quickly understand and capture in writing new concepts and ideas.
    • Ability to write for different audiences.
    • Ability to collaborate with others in the writing process.
  • Strategic thinking, creativity, and willingness to try different approaches.
